Quite a few people believe that there’s little reason to plan for this possibility – they’re in good health, and even if something unexpected did happen, normal health insurance would cover them. But as any long term care insurance broker might tell you if you asked, it turns out that common health insurance does not cover the type of constant care one might need in a major situation. Those who must have what is known as custodial care may have to have assisted living care, or hospice, or long-term rehab. The costs associated with these things can be an enormous strain on finances – especially if those finances are tight. This is where a long term care insurance broker comes into the picture. There is also a particular group who may need this insurance even more: women. Since women commonly outlive men, and many are single with only one income to support them, they may very much need to consider this option.
